void Textures::bindTextureLayers(ResourceLocation *resource)
|
|
{
|
|
assert(resource->isPreloaded());
|
|
|
|
// Hack: 4JLibs on Windows does not currently reproduce Minecraft's layered horse texture path reliably.
|
|
// Merge the layers on the CPU and bind the cached result as a normal single texture instead.
|
|
wstring cacheKey = L"%layered%";
|
|
int layers = resource->getTextureCount();
|
|
for( int i = 0; i < layers;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
cacheKey += std::to_wstring(resource->getTexture(i));
|
|
cacheKey += L"/";
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int id = -1;
|
|
bool inMap = ( idMap.find(cacheKey) != idMap.end() );
|
|
if( inMap )
|
|
{
|
|
id = idMap[cacheKey];
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
// Cache by layer signature so the merge cost is only paid once per horse texture combination.
|
|
intArray mergedPixels;
|
|
int mergedWidth = 0;
|
|
int mergedHeight = 0;
|
|
bool hasMergedPixels = false;
|
|
|
|
for( int i = 0; i < layers;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
TEXTURE_NAME textureName = resource->getTexture(i);
|
|
if( textureName == static_cast<_TEXTURE_NAME>(-1) )
|
|
{
|
|
continue;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
wstring resourceName = wstring(preLoaded[textureName]) + L".png";
|
|
BufferedImage *image = readImage(textureName, resourceName);
|
|
if( image == nullptr )
|
|
{
|
|
continue;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int width = image->getWidth();
|
|
int height = image->getHeight();
|
|
intArray layerPixels = loadTexturePixels(image);
|
|
delete image;
|
|
|
|
if( !hasMergedPixels )
|
|
{
|
|
mergedWidth = width;
|
|
mergedHeight = height;
|
|
mergedPixels = intArray(width * height);
|
|
memcpy(mergedPixels.data, layerPixels.data, width * height * sizeof(int));
|
|
hasMergedPixels = true;
|
|
}
|
|
else if( width == mergedWidth && height == mergedHeight )
|
|
{
|
|
for( int p = 0; p < width * height; p++ )
|
|
{
|
|
int dst = mergedPixels[p];
|
|
int src = layerPixels[p];
|
|
|
|
float srcAlpha = ((src >> 24) & 0xff) / 255.0f;
|
|
if( srcAlpha <= 0.0f )
|
|
{
|
|
continue;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
float dstAlpha = ((dst >> 24) & 0xff) / 255.0f;
|
|
float outAlpha = srcAlpha + dstAlpha * (1.0f - srcAlpha);
|
|
if( outAlpha <= 0.0f )
|
|
{
|
|
mergedPixels[p] = 0;
|
|
continue;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
float srcFactor = srcAlpha / outAlpha;
|
|
float dstFactor = (dstAlpha * (1.0f - srcAlpha)) / outAlpha;
|
|
|
|
int outA = static_cast<int>(outAlpha * 255.0f + 0.5f);
|
|
int outR = static_cast<int>((((src >> 16) & 0xff) * srcFactor) + (((dst >> 16) & 0xff) * dstFactor) + 0.5f);
|
|
int outG = static_cast<int>((((src >> 8) & 0xff) * srcFactor) + (((dst >> 8) & 0xff) * dstFactor) + 0.5f);
|
|
int outB = static_cast<int>(((src & 0xff) * srcFactor) + ((dst & 0xff) * dstFactor) + 0.5f);
|
|
mergedPixels[p] = (outA << 24) | (outR << 16) | (outG << 8) | outB;
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
delete[] layerPixels.data;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if( hasMergedPixels )
|
|
{
|
|
BufferedImage *mergedImage = new BufferedImage(mergedWidth, mergedHeight, BufferedImage::TYPE_INT_ARGB);
|
|
memcpy(mergedImage->getData(), mergedPixels.data, mergedWidth * mergedHeight * sizeof(int));
|
|
delete[] mergedPixels.data;
|
|
id = getTexture(mergedImage, C4JRender::TEXTURE_FORMAT_RxGyBzAw, false);
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
id = 0;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
idMap[cacheKey] = id;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
RenderManager.TextureBind(id);
|
|
}

void Textures::loadTexture(BufferedImage *img, int id, bool blur, bool clamp)
|
|
{
|
|
// printf("Textures::loadTexture BufferedImage with blur and clamp %d\n",id);
|
|
int iMipLevels=1;
|
|
MemSect(33);
|
|
glBindTexture(GL_TEXTURE_2D, id);
|
|
|
|
if (MIPMAP)
|
|
{
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MIN_FILTER, GL_NEAREST_MIPMAP_LINEAR);
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MAG_FILTER, GL_NEAREST);
|
|
/*
|
|
* gl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MIN_LOD, 0);
|
|
* gl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MAX_LOD, 4);
|
|
* gl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_BASE_LEVEL, 0);
|
|
* gl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MAX_LEVEL, 4);
|
|
*/
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MIN_FILTER, GL_NEAREST);
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MAG_FILTER, GL_NEAREST);
|
|
}
|
|
if (blur)
|
|
{
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MIN_FILTER, GL_LINEAR);
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_MAG_FILTER, GL_LINEAR);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
if (clamp)
|
|
{
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_WRAP_S, GL_CLAMP);
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_WRAP_T, GL_CLAMP);
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_WRAP_S, GL_REPEAT);
|
|
glTexParameteri(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_TEXTURE_WRAP_T, GL_REPEAT);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
int w = img->getWidth();
|
|
int h = img->getHeight();
|
|
|
|
intArray rawPixels(w*h);
|
|
img->getRGB(0, 0, w, h, rawPixels, 0, w);
|
|
|
|
if (options != nullptr && options->anaglyph3d)
|
|
{
|
|
rawPixels = anaglyph(rawPixels);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
byteArray newPixels(w * h * 4);
|
|
for (unsigned int i = 0; i < rawPixels.length; i++)
|
|
{
|
|
int a = (rawPixels[i] >> 24) & 0xff;
|
|
int r = (rawPixels[i] >> 16) & 0xff;
|
|
int g = (rawPixels[i] >> 8) & 0xff;
|
|
int b = (rawPixels[i]) & 0xff;
|
|
|
|
#ifdef _XBOX
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 0] = (byte) a;
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 1] = (byte) r;
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 2] = (byte) g;
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 3] = (byte) b;
|
|
#else
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 0] = static_cast<byte>(r);
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 1] = static_cast<byte>(g);
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 2] = static_cast<byte>(b);
|
|
newPixels[i * 4 + 3] = static_cast<byte>(a);
|
|
#endif
|
|
}
|
|
// 4J - now creating a buffer of the size we require dynamically
|
|
ByteBuffer *pixels = MemoryTracker::createByteBuffer(w * h * 4);
|
|
pixels->clear();
|
|
pixels->put(newPixels);
|
|
pixels->position(0)->limit(newPixels.length);
|
|
|
|
delete[] rawPixels.data;
|
|
delete[] newPixels.data;
|
|
|
|
if (MIPMAP)
|
|
{
|
|
// 4J-PB - In the new XDK, the CreateTexture will fail if the number of mipmaps is higher than the width & height passed in will allow!
|
|
int iWidthMips=1;
|
|
int iHeightMips=1;
|
|
while((8<<iWidthMips)<w) iWidthMips++;
|
|
while((8<<iHeightMips)<h) iHeightMips++;
|
|
|
|
iMipLevels=(iWidthMips<iHeightMips)?iWidthMips:iHeightMips;
|
|
//RenderManager.TextureSetTextureLevels(5); // 4J added
|
|
if(iMipLevels>5)iMipLevels = 5;
|
|
RenderManager.TextureSetTextureLevels(iMipLevels); // 4J added
|
|
}
|
|
RenderManager.TextureData(w,h,pixels->getBuffer(),0,TEXTURE_FORMAT);
|
|
//glTexImage2D(GL_TEXTURE_2D, 0, GL_RGBA, w, h, 0, GL12.GL_BGRA, GL12.GL_UNSIGNED_INT_8_8_8_8_REV, pixels);
|
|
|
|
if (MIPMAP)
|
|
{
|
|
for (int level = 1; level < iMipLevels; level++)
|
|
{
|
|
int ow = w >> (level - 1);
|
|
// int oh = h >> (level - 1);
|
|
|
|
int ww = w >> level;
|
|
int hh = h >> level;
|
|
|
|
// 4J - added tempData so we aren't overwriting source data
|
|
unsigned int *tempData = new unsigned int[ww * hh];
|
|
// 4J - added - have we loaded mipmap data for this level? Use that rather than generating if possible
|
|
if( img->getData( level ) )
|
|
{
|
|
memcpy( tempData, img->getData( level ), ww * hh * 4);
|
|
#ifndef _XBOX
|
|
// Swap ARGB to RGBA
|
|
for( int i = 0; i < ww * hh ; i++ )
|
|
{
|
|
tempData[i] = ( tempData[i] >> 24 ) | (tempData[i] << 8 );
|
|
}
|
|
#endif
|
|
}
|
|
else
|
|
{
|
|
for (int x = 0; x < ww; x++)
|
|
for (int y = 0; y < hh; y++)
|
|
{
|
|
int c0 = pixels->getInt(((x * 2 + 0) + (y * 2 + 0) * ow) * 4);
|
|
int c1 = pixels->getInt(((x * 2 + 1) + (y * 2 + 0) * ow) * 4);
|
|
int c2 = pixels->getInt(((x * 2 + 1) + (y * 2 + 1) * ow) * 4);
|
|
int c3 = pixels->getInt(((x * 2 + 0) + (y * 2 + 1) * ow) * 4);
|
|
#ifndef _XBOX
|
|
// 4J - convert our RGBA texels to ARGB that crispBlend is expecting
|
|
c0 = ( ( c0 >> 8 ) & 0x00ffffff ) | ( c0 << 24 );
|
|
c1 = ( ( c1 >> 8 ) & 0x00ffffff ) | ( c1 << 24 );
|
|
c2 = ( ( c2 >> 8 ) & 0x00ffffff ) | ( c2 << 24 );
|
|
c3 = ( ( c3 >> 8 ) & 0x00ffffff ) | ( c3 << 24 );
|
|
#endif
|
|
int col = Texture::crispBlend(Texture::crispBlend(c0, c1), Texture::crispBlend(c2, c3));
|
|
#ifndef _XBOX
|
|
// 4J - and back from ARGB -> RGBA
|
|
col = ( col << 8 ) | (( col >> 24 ) & 0xff);
|
|
#endif
|
|
tempData[x + y * ww] = col;
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
for (int x = 0; x < ww; x++ )
|
|
for (int y = 0; y < hh; y++)
|
|
{
|
|
pixels->putInt((x + y * ww) * 4, tempData[x + y * ww]);
|
|
}
|
|
delete [] tempData;
|
|
RenderManager.TextureData(ww,hh,pixels->getBuffer(),level,TEXTURE_FORMAT);
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
/*
|
|
* if (MIPMAP) { GLU.gluBuild2DMipmaps(GL_TEXTURE_2D, GL_RGBA, w, h,
|
|
* GL_RGBA, GL_UNSIGNED_BYTE, pixels); } else { }
|
|
*/
|
|
delete pixels; // 4J - now creating this dynamically
|
|
MemSect(0);
|
|
}
